DEXTER - David "Dave" Harold York, 59, lost his valiant fight to an unknown disease that he suffered with for 3 years. His loving family and wife were at his side at Sebasticook Valley Hospital on the morning of December 9. 2022. David was born to his loving parents, a son of Bruce and Constance (Gray) York, Sr., on October 11, 1963. David grew up in Harmony and told tales of growing up in a small, country community with lots of adventure. He attended Harmony Elementary School, graduated from Dexter Regional High School, Class of 1981, and graduated from N.M.C.C., Class of 1985, as a Master Electrician. David was a hard worker and owned and operated York and Son Electric. He earned respect and made many friends working all over the country and in England. He had talents and abilities to fix anything including building and renovating until the time of his death. David will be remembered for many reasons, including his bright blue eyes, his extreme fun loving nature, his kindness to everyone he met, and his love for his family. After 9 years together he married Debbie (Theriault) York on Christmas Eve 2020. They had many adventures together, took loving care of each other, loved traveling, camping and spending time cooking and enjoying the family camp on Kingbury Pond. When David took time for himself he loved fishing. He especially looked forward to the York men's yearly fishing trip "up north" with his Day, brother, sons and grandson.
